Transaction 5fc80773b98a669e986339ecfe09583d35641a7329a96115c8c25e24410edf13

1 Input
2 Outputs
  • 5fc80773b98a669e986339ecfe09583d35641a7329a96115c8c25e24410edf13:0
  • value  76107
    address  12Xsqp9hYwwirUL4CDbhTcynqAZqLsQS15
  • 5fc80773b98a669e986339ecfe09583d35641a7329a96115c8c25e24410edf13:1
  • value  12376666
    address  1PBghWaevLGvq5o8cBtSShAoZeed4Ufcj8